摘要
针对装配序列规划问题,提出了一种离散类电磁机制算法。首先,引入基于连接体的概念,根据连接体的属性、装配方向和装配工具,建立了相似度矩阵,定义了基于相似度最大的目标函数,建立了装配序列规划的模型。针对原本仅适用于连续优化问题的类电磁机制算法,重新定义了解的距离和移动,引入了记忆机制,改进了电量和合力的计算公式,将其扩展到离散优化问题的求解,并解决了基于连接体的装配序列规划问题。
Aimed at the assembly sequence planning problem,a discrete electromangnetism-like mechanism algorithm is proposed.Firstly,a connector-based conception is introduced,and according to the attributes of connectors,directions of assembly and assembly tools,the similarity matrix is constructed.Then the objective function founded on maximum similarity is defined.By redefining the distance and movement of solutions,initiating the memorable mechanism,the calculating formulas of charge and force are improved and discretized to solve the assembly sequence planning problem.
